Lionesses goalkeeper Ellie Roebuck is still waiting to make her Barcelona debut, ahead of Friday's Joan Gamper Trophy clash with Milan.

After commanding wins over Hoffenheim and Montpellier earlier this month, Barca continue their pre-season preparations on Friday night when they face the Italian side, but they will do so without Roebuck, Fridolina Rolfo, Cata Coll, Salma Paralluelo, Irene Paredes and Bruna Vilamala.

THE BIGGER PICTURE
Roebuck is sidelined while she continues her rehabilitation process after suffering a type of stroke during the 2023-24 season. Rolfo, Coll and Paralluelo are ruled out due to 'discomfort', while the club confirmed on Friday that Paredes will be absent for three to four weeks due to a thigh problem. Vilamala, meanwhile, is reportedly close to agreeing a loan move to England, with reporting that the young forward is set to join Brighton for the upcoming season.

DID YOU KNOW?
Roebuck is one of three summer signings that the reigning European champions have made, alongside Poland striker Ewa Pajor and Portugal youngster Kika Nazareth. The club has also bid farewell to a number of players, with Sandra Panos (joining Club America), Mariona Caldentey (Arsenal), Lucy Bronze and Julia Bartel (both Chelsea) all leaving on free transfers.

WHAT NEXT FOR ROEBUCK AND BARCELONA?
After Friday's clash with Milan, the Catalans will travel to the United States to continue their pre-season. Barca will face NWSL side Bay FC on August 27 before taking on the Dallas Trinity, of the USL Super League, on August 30. The club will hope that some of those absent for the Joan Gamper Trophy can recover in time to make the journey stateside.
